Help! Will give brainly! Explain why the value x=4 is not a solution to the inequality 2x>10
melamori03 [73]

Answer

8 is not greater than 10

Step-by-step explanation:

2x>10

2(4)>10

8<10

x=4 can not be the solution to this equation because 8 is less than 10

*just as a side note think of the > sign as an alligator, the mouth always is open towards the larger number
